Personal data Egbert ten Kate 

  • He was born on November 5, 1893 in Den Kaat {OV} (Avereest).
    De naam is de geborene zelf Kate, Egbert ten -
    geboorteregister der gemeente Avereest 6 november 1893 actenummer: 170

    Aangever Kate, Evert ten oud 41 jaar van beroep: landbouwer wonende te Avereest -
    1e getuige Kate, Roelof Egbertszn ten oud 47 jaar van beroep: landbouwer wonende te Avereest -
    2e getuige Heineman, Jan oud 47 jaar van beroep: spekslager wonende te Avereest -
    aangever heeft verklaard dat Kate, Femmigje ten - zijn echtgenote -
    is bevallen van een kind van het mannelijk geslacht met de naam Kate, Egbert ten -
    geboren op 5 november 1893 om 21:00 uur, binnen deze gemeente Avereest -
  • Birth registration on November 6, 1893.Source 1
  • He died on September 30, 1968 in Den Kaat {OV} (Avereest), he was 74 years old.Source 2
  • A child of Evert - Egberts ten Kate and Femmigje ten Kate
  • This information was last updated on April 10, 2021.

Household of Egbert ten Kate

He is married to Aaltje ten Kate.

They got married on May 26, 1921 at Avereest {OV}, he was 27 years old.Source 3
